Expertise
- Materials Physics
- Nanophysics: nanoelectronics, plasmonics, nano-optics, nanomagnetism
- Nanomaterials: nanowires, nanotubes, template method
Main Research Topics
- Quantum materials: study of the insulator-to-metal transition in Mott insulators; volatile and non-volatile filaments. Memory – Neuromorphism.
- Multifunctional nanowires and nanotubes: design, synthesis using the template method, characterization, and physical properties. Based on conjugated polymers, noble metals, magnetic metals, polymer nanocomposites filled with carbon nanotubes, and photoluminescent clusters.
- Spin Electronics – Nanomagnetism.
